Hyderabad is not a small market to win. India's gems and jewellery market stood at 7,31,255 crore rupees, about 85 billion dollars, in January 2026, and is projected to reach 11,18,390 crore rupees, about 130 billion dollars, by 2030. Source: India Brand Equity Foundation. Hyderabad sits close to the centre of that demand, named by the same source as one of India's major gems and jewellery hubs alongside Surat, Mumbai, and Jaipur, in a city where gold runs through every wedding, every festival, and every milestone. The appetite is enormous. The only question for a single jeweller is whether they appear when that appetite turns into a search.

Why does digital marketing matter for Hyderabad jewellers in 2026?

A showroom on a busy road and a name passed down through generations still help, but they no longer decide who walks in. The buyer planning a large purchase opens a screen first, so a jeweller who is invisible there has already dropped off the shortlist before anyone has seen a single piece. A young couple choosing a wedding set compares three or four showrooms on their phones, studies the collections, reads the reviews, and judges how each brand carries itself, all before they spend an afternoon visiting in person. The jeweller who shows up well during that quiet research is the one who earns the visit, and in this category the visit is most of the battle.

There is also the matter of trust, which in jewellery decides everything. A buyer parting with a large sum for gold or a diamond wants reassurance long before they hand it over, on purity and hallmarking, on certification, on fair making charges, and on whether other families in the city felt looked after. Digital marketing is how you answer those worries in advance, with clear information, honest photographs, certifications you display openly, and a steady stream of real reviews. The showroom that builds that reassurance online converts more of its visitors into buyers, and it does so at a lower cost each year, because trust, once earned and visible, keeps working long after a single advertisement has stopped running.

Where do Hyderabad jewellery buyers look before they choose a showroom?

The modern jewellery buyer runs a careful, silent shortlist before any showroom is chosen. They search the occasion or the piece on Google, bridal gold jewellery in Hyderabad, diamond rings near me, gold rate today in Hyderabad, and glance at the map and the ratings. They scan Instagram to see a brand's latest collections and whether it feels current, read recent Google reviews to judge service and trust, weigh making charges and buyback terms, and almost always ask family and a WhatsApp group for a name they can rely on. For a purchase this large, much of this unfolds over days, and almost all of it happens before your showroom knows the buyer exists.

Your task is to be present and reassuring at every one of those stops. A complete Google Business Profile, clear and beautiful photographs of your collections and your store, strong ratings with thoughtful replies, an active Instagram that shows what is new, certifications and hallmarking stated plainly, and a WhatsApp number that a real person answers. Each piece removes a small doubt about a big decision. The jeweller who answers the buyer's quiet questions, is it trustworthy, is it certified, is it fairly priced, is it close, before they are even asked is the one who earns the visit, and then the sale.

How do jewellers win local search and Google Maps in Hyderabad?

Almost all jewellery demand is local, because nobody buys a wedding set from a showroom three cities away, so the map pack, the three listings Google shows above the regular results, is the most valuable space a jeweller can own. Winning it starts with a complete Google Business Profile, the right primary category, accurate hours including festival days, a sense of your collections and price range, and a steady flow of real photographs of pieces and the store. Keep your name, address, and phone details identical everywhere they appear, and treat reviews as the engine they are, because a showroom with recent, genuine reviews and gracious replies ranks higher and converts far better than one resting on a handful of old ones.

Underneath the map, build pages that earn free traffic through the year. Create clear pages for the things people actually search, bridal gold jewellery, diamond rings, gold coins for Dhanteras and Akshaya Tritiya, temple jewellery, and lightweight daily wear, and name the parts of the city you serve, Sainikpuri, Kompally, AS Rao Nagar, Kukatpally, Banjara Hills, and Jubilee Hills. Answer the questions that lead to a confident purchase, how to read a hallmark, how making charges work, what buyback terms to expect, and add schema markup so Google and AI engines like ChatGPT, Gemini, and Perplexity can read and quote your details, because more buyers now simply ask an assistant where to buy a certified diamond ring near them. A showroom with honest, specific pages keeps surfacing long after any single campaign has ended.

How should a jeweller build trust online before a high value purchase?

Trust is the whole game in jewellery, and online is where it is won or lost first. Show your certifications and hallmarking plainly, explain making charges and buyback in language a first time buyer understands, and photograph your pieces honestly so what arrives at the counter matches what was seen on the phone. Put the people of the showroom on screen too, the family behind the name, the years in the trade, the craftsmen at the bench, because a buyer trusts a face and a story far more than a faceless display case. Short videos of a collection in natural light, of a piece being tried on, of how purity is checked, settle a nervous buyer more than any discount ever could.

Reviews and reputation tie it together, because they raise your ranking and your conversion in the same moment. Ask a happy buyer for a Google review at the right time, just after a warm purchase, and make it effortless with a QR code at the counter or a WhatsApp link. Reply to every review, thank the warm ones, and answer any complaint calmly and in public, since the next family often watches how you handle a problem more closely than the problem itself. For a category where a single purchase can represent years of savings, the jeweller who is visibly trusted by other Hyderabad families wins the ones who are still deciding.

What does a jeweller's festive and wedding season marketing calendar look like?

Jewellery runs on a calendar, so your marketing should run on the same one, planned in advance rather than scrambled together at the last moment. The Hyderabad year has clear peaks, the wedding muhurtams, Dhanteras and Diwali, Akshaya Tritiya, Ugadi, Dasara, and the gifting around Varalakshmi Vratam and Bonalu, and the buyer starts researching weeks before each. Build your collections, your photographs, your offers, and your content ahead of every peak, so that when a family begins planning a wedding purchase or a festival buy, you are already present and prepared rather than catching up. The showroom that publishes its festive collection while buyers are still shortlisting is the showroom they shortlist.

Between the peaks, keep a steady, light presence that holds attention without exhausting it. Show new arrivals, share a simple buyer's guide, mark the smaller occasions, and stay in gentle touch with past buyers through a WhatsApp list they chose to join, with a thoughtful message at the right festival rather than a constant stream. Capture every enquiry, the walk in who is still deciding, the Instagram message, the WhatsApp question, and follow up with patience, because a jewellery decision can take weeks and the sale often goes to the showroom that stayed helpfully in touch. How do jewellers get more Google reviews and build trust online?

Ask at the right moment and make it effortless. Place a QR code at the counter and send a WhatsApp link that opens a direct Google review after a warm purchase, and train your team to invite a review as a natural part of a happy sale. Never buy reviews or write fake ones, because both break platform rules and the trust you are working to build. Display your hallmarking and certifications openly, photograph pieces honestly, show the family and craftsmen behind the name, and reply to every review with grace. In a category built on trust, a visible record of well looked after families is what convinces the next one.
